OS multi boot integrator
First Claim
Patent Images
1. A computer implemented method for integrating changes made to a computer system operating under a first operating system into said computer system when operating under a second operating system, said method comprising:
- recording at least one change to said computer system made when operating under said first operating system, wherein a single processor is used to operate the computer system under both the first operating system and the second operating system, and wherein the at least one recorded change is stored on a computer readable medium coupled with the single processor;
checking, while said computer system is operating under said second operating system, for the at least one recorded change;
applying said at least one recorded change to the computer system while it is operating under said second operating system; and
repeating the checking and applying operations as often as necessary to record any additional changes to said computer system made when operating under said first operating system.
2 Assignments
0 Petitions
Accused Products
Abstract
A computer implemented method of monitoring and integrating changes made to a computer system having a plurality of operating systems installed thereon is provided. The method monitors and records changes in accordance with user preferences for a first operating system. When the computer is booted for use with a second operating system, the method integrates into the second operating system and associated programs the changes made during operation of the computer with the first operating system.
64 Citations
33 Claims
-
1. A computer implemented method for integrating changes made to a computer system operating under a first operating system into said computer system when operating under a second operating system, said method comprising:
-
recording at least one change to said computer system made when operating under said first operating system, wherein a single processor is used to operate the computer system under both the first operating system and the second operating system, and wherein the at least one recorded change is stored on a computer readable medium coupled with the single processor;
checking, while said computer system is operating under said second operating system, for the at least one recorded change;
applying said at least one recorded change to the computer system while it is operating under said second operating system; and
repeating the checking and applying operations as often as necessary to record any additional changes to said computer system made when operating under said first operating system.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
verifying that said at least one recorded change is suitable for use or modifiable to be suitable for use with said second operating system, wherein if said at least one recorded change is only modifiable it is modified to be suitable for use with said second operating system; and
copying said verified or modified at least one change into corresponding data files of said second operating system.
-
-
5. The method of claim 3 further comprising:
-
verifying that the changed data files are suitable for use with said second operating system; and
using said verified changed data files as data files of said second operating system.
-
-
6. The method of claim 1 wherein said at least one recorded change to said computer system made when operating under said first operating system is recorded on a computer readable medium.
-
7. The method of claim 1 wherein said at least one change comprises at least one change made to operating settings files of said first operating system.
-
8. The method of claim 7 further comprising:
-
verifying that said at least one recorded change is suitable for use or modifiable to be suitable for use with said second operating system wherein if said at least one recorded change is only modifiable it is modified to be suitable for use with said second operating system; and
copying said verified or modified at least one change into corresponding operating system setting files of said second operating system.
-
-
9. The method of claim 1 wherein said at least one recorded change comprises new application programs.
-
10. The method of claim 9 further comprising the act of installing any new application programs previously installed under said first operating system for said second operating system.
-
11. The method of claim 10 further comprising the act of setting up the installed application programs for said second operating system based on parameters used to setup corresponding application programs of said first operating system, wherein if the parameters are not suitable for use with said second operating system, the parameters are modified to be suitable for use with said second operating system.
-
12. The method of claim 1 wherein said first and second operating systems are installed on a single computer system having a capability to boot one of said operating systems.
-
13. A computer implemented method of monitoring and integrating the changes made to a computer system operating under a first operating system into said computer system when operating under a second operating system, said method comprising:
-
inputting, while said computer system is operating under said first operating system, information representing features of said computer system to be monitored;
determining if any of the features corresponding to said input information were changed while said computer system is operating under said first operating system;
storing at least one change on a computer readable medium, wherein a single processor is used to operate the computer system under both the first operating system and the second operating system, and wherein the at least one recorded change is stored on a computer readable medium coupled with the single processor;
booting said computer system with said second operating system;
inputting said at least one stored change from said computer readable medium; and
applying at least one stored change to the computer system while operating under said second operating system. - View Dependent Claims (14, 15, 16, 17, 18, 19, 20, 21, 22)
verifying that said at least one recorded change is suitable for use or modifiable to be suitable for use with said second operating system, wherein if said at least one recorded change is only modifiable it is modified to be suitable for use with said second operating system; and
copying said verified or modified at least one change into corresponding data files of said second operating system.
-
-
16. The method of claim 14 further comprising:
-
verifying that the changed data files are suitable for use with said second operating system; and
using said verified change data files as data files of said second operating system.
-
-
17. The method of claim 13 wherein said at least one stored change comprises changes made to operating system settings files of said first operating system.
-
18. The method of claim 17 further comprising:
-
verifying that said at least one recorded change is suitable for use or modifiable to be suitable for use with said second operating system, wherein if said at least one recorded change is only modifiable it is modified to be suitable for use with said second operating system; and
copying said verified or modified at least one change into corresponding operating system files of said second operating system.
-
-
19. The method of claim 13 wherein said at least one stored change comprises new application programs.
-
20. The method of claim 19 further comprising the act of installing any new application programs previously installed under said first operating system for said second operating system.
-
21. The method of claim 20 further comprising the act of setting up the installed application programs for said second operating system based on parameters used to setup corresponding application programs of said first operating system, wherein if the parameters are not suitable for use with said second operating system, the parameters are modified to be suitable for use with said second operating system.
-
22. The method of claim 13 wherein said first and second operating systems are installed on a single computer system having a capability to boot one of said operating systems.
-
23. A computer implemented method for integrating changes made to a computer system operating under a first operating system into said computer system when operating under a second operating system, said method comprising:
-
recording at least one change to said computer system made when operating under said first operating system wherein said at least one change comprises at least one change made to operating settings files of said first operating system, wherein a single processor is used to operate the computer system under both the first operating system and the second operating system, and wherein the at least one recorded change is stored on a computer readable medium coupled with the single processor;
checking, while said computer system is operating under said second operating system, for the at least one recorded change; and
applying said at least one recorded change to the computer system while it is operating under said second operating system.
-
-
24. A computer implemented method for integrating changes made to a computer system operating under a first operating system into said computer system when operating under a second operating system, said method comprising:
-
recording at least one change to said computer system made when operating under said first operating system, said change comprising new application programs, wherein a single processor is used to operate the computer system under both the first operating system and the second operating system, and wherein the at least one recorded change is stored on a storage medium coupled with the single processor;
checking, while said computer system is operating under said second operating system, for the at least one recorded change; and
applying said at least one recorded change to the computer system while it is operating under said second operating system.
-
-
25. A computer implemented method for integrating changes made to a computer system operating under a first operating system into said computer system when operating under a second operating system, said method comprising:
-
recording at least one change to said computer system made when operating under said first operating system, wherein said at least one recorded change comprises at least one change made to data files of said first operating system;
checking, while said computer system is operating under said second operating system, for the at least one recorded change;
applying said at least one recorded change to the computer system while it is operating under said second operating system;
repeating the checking and applying operations as often as necessary to record any additional changes to said computer system made when operating under said first operating system;
verifying that said at least one recorded change is suitable for use or modifiable to be suitable for use with said second operating system, wherein if said at least one recorded change is only modifiable it is modified to be suitable for use with said second operating system; and
copying said verified or modified at least one change into corresponding data files of said second operating system.
-
-
26. A computer implemented method for integrating changes made to a computer system operating under a first operating system into said computer system when operating under a second operating system, said method comprising:
-
recording at least one change to said computer system made when operating under said first operating system, wherein said at least one recorded change comprises at least one change made to data files of said first operating system;
checking, while said computer system is operating under said second operating system, for the at least one recorded change;
applying said at least one recorded change to the computer system while it is operating under said second operating system;
repeating the checking and applying operations as often as necessary to record any additional changes to said computer system made when operating under said first operating system;
verifying that the changed data files are suitable for use with said second operating system; and
using said verified changed data files as data files of said second operating system.
-
-
27. A computer implemented method for integrating changes made to a computer system operating under a first operating system into said computer system when operating under a second operating system, said method comprising:
-
recording at least one change to said computer system made when operating under said first operating system, wherein said at least one change comprises at least one change made to operating settings files of said first operating system;
checking, while said computer system is operating under said second operating system, for the at least one recorded change;
applying said at least one recorded change to the computer system while it is operating under said second operating system;
repeating the checking and applying operations as often as necessary to record any additional changes to said computer system made when operating under said first operating system;
verifying that said at least one recorded change is suitable for use or modifiable to be suitable for use with said second operating system, wherein if said at least one recorded change is only modifiable it is modified to be suitable for use with said second operating system; and
copying said verified or modified at least one change into corresponding operating system setting files of said second operating system.
-
-
28. A computer implemented method for integrating changes made to a computer system operating under a first operating system into said computer system when operating under a second operating system, said method comprising:
-
recording at least one change to said computer system made when operating under said first operating system, wherein said at least one recorded change comprises new application programs;
checking, while said computer system is operating under said second operating system, for the at least one recorded change;
applying said at least one recorded change to the computer system while it is operating under said second operating system;
repeating the checking and applying operations as often as necessary to record any additional changes to said computer system made when operating under said first operating system;
installing any new application programs previously installed under said first operating system for second said operating system; and
setting up the installed application programs for said second operating system based on parameters used to setup corresponding application programs of said first operating system, wherein if the parameters are not suitable for use with said second operating system, the parameters are modified to be suitable for use with said second operating system.
-
-
29. A computer implemented method of monitoring and integrating the changes made to a computer system operating under a first operating system into said computer system when operating under a second operating system, said method comprising:
-
inputting, while said computer system is operating under said first operating system, information representing features of said computer system to be monitored;
determining if any of the features corresponding to said input information were changed while said computer system is operating under said first operating system;
storing at least one change on a computer readable medium, wherein said at least one stored change comprises changes made to data files of said first operating system;
booting said computer system with said second operating system;
inputting said at least one stored change from said computer readable medium;
applying at least one stored change to the computer system while operating under said second operating system;
verifying that said at least one recorded change is suitable for use or modifiable to be suitable for use with said second operating system, wherein if said at least one recorded change is only modifiable it is modified to be suitable for use with said second operating system; and
copying said verified or modified at least one change into corresponding data files of said second operating system.
-
-
30. A computer implemented method of monitoring and integrating the changes made to a computer system operating under a first operating system into said computer system when operating under a second operating system, said method comprising:
-
inputting, while said computer system is operating under said first operating system, information representing features of said computer system to be monitored;
determining if any of the features corresponding to said input information were changed while said computer system is operating under said first operating system;
storing at least one change on a computer readable medium, wherein said at least one stored change comprises changes made to data files of said first operating system;
booting said computer system with said second operating system;
inputting said at least one stored change from said computer readable medium;
applying at least one stored change to the computer system while operating under said second operating system;
verifying that the changed data files are suitable for use with said second operating system; and
using said verified changed data files as data files of said second operating system.
-
-
31. A computer implemented method of monitoring and integrating the changes made to a computer system operating under a first operating system into said computer system when operating under a second operating system, said method comprising:
-
inputting, while said computer system is operating under said first operating system, information representing features of said computer system to be monitored;
determining if any of the features corresponding to said input information were changed while said computer system is operating under said first operating system;
storing at least one change on a computer readable medium, wherein said at least one stored change comprises changes made to operating system settings files of said first operating system;
booting said computer system with said second operating system;
inputting said at least one stored change from said computer readable medium;
applying at least one stored change to the computer system while operating under said second operating system;
verifying that said at least one recorded change is suitable for use or modifiable to be suitable for use with said second operating system, wherein if said at least one recorded change is only modifiable it is modified to be suitable for use with said second operating system; and
copying said verified or modified at least one change into corresponding operating system setting files of said second operating system.
-
-
32. A computer implemented method of monitoring and integrating the changes made to a computer system operating under a first operating system into said computer system when operating under a second operating system, said method comprising:
-
inputting, while said computer system is operating under said first operating system, information representing features of said computer system to be monitored;
determining if any of the features corresponding to said input information were changed while said computer system is operating under said first operating system;
storing at least one change on a computer readable medium, wherein said at least one stored change comprises new application programs;
booting said computer system with said second operating system;
inputting said at least one stored change from said computer readable medium;
applying at least one stored change to the computer system while operating under said second operating system;
installing any new application programs previously installed under said first operating system for said second operating system; and
setting up the installed application programs for said second operating system based on parameters used to setup corresponding application programs of said first operating system, wherein if the parameters are not suitable for use with said second operating system, the parameters are modified to be suitable for use with said second operating system.
-
-
33. A computer implemented method for integrating changes made to a computer system operating under a first operating system into said computer system when operating under a second operating system, said method comprising:
-
recording at least one change to said computer system made when operating under said first operating system, wherein the at least one recorded change includes an operating system identifier to indicate which operating system has undergone the change;
checking, while said computer system is operating under said second operating system, for the at least one recorded change;
applying said at least one recorded change to the computer system while it is operating under said second operating system, wherein the at least one recorded change is only applied if the operating system identifier indicates that the change was made under a different operating system; and
repeating the checking and applying operations as often as necessary to record any additional changes to said computer system made when operating under said first operating system.
-
Specification